
LAMPKIN PARK
Located in the heart of Pine Mountain Club, Lampkin Park features picnic areas, barbecues, gazebo, grassy knolls, and places to play, relax, and enjoy the magnificent forest setting and spectacular views.
The park offers a full-size baseball field for Little League and adult softball leagues, a volleyball sand court, Tetherball, and a basketball court.
For kids, the park offers a sandy playground and plenty of room to run, swing sets, monkey bars, slide towers, a rock climbing wall and a seasonal nature garden.

Furry Friends
Except for service dogs, our furry friends are not allowed in the park but there are many wonderful on-leash woodland trails for them and you to enjoy throughout the Pine Mountain Club area.

Park Information & Reservations
For reservations and additional Lampkin Park information, contact the Pine Mountain Club business office during the hours of 8:00 a.m. to 5:00 p.m. Monday – Friday and 8:00 a.m. to 3:00 p.m. on Saturdays. Closed 12:00 p.m. to 1:00 p.m. daily for lunch.
